Halibut Chraime (Fish in Spicy Tomato Sauce)

Chraime—tomatoey fish that's heady with chiles, garlic, and spices—is a symbol of Jewish-Libyan heritage and home. Chraime is a wildly flavorful braised fish dish that originated on the Mediterranean shores of Libya. Jewish settlers inhabited Libya until just after World War II; at that time, they left for Israel and Italy, bringing the treasured dish with them. Today, chraime continues to be a meaningful part of the cuisine: It's enjoyed year-round for Friday night Shabbat or on holidays…

Brisket With Horseradish Gremolata Recipe

This tender, deeply flavored brisket gets its character from two distinct sources. Searing the meat until dark brown gives the sauce a caramelized, intensely brawny taste, while a bracing garnish of fresh horseradish gremolata spiked with parsley and lemon zest adds brightness and a sinus-clearing bite. Make the meat a few days ahead, it only gets better as it rests. But to get the most out of the gremolata, don’t grate the horseradish until an hour or two before serving. If you can’t find…
